以下是如何在C#中使用阿里云的操作步骤,以及如何通过C#代码访问和压缩数据库。
阿里云的充值操作通常都需要在线进行,可以通过登录阿里云官网,进入管理控制台,选择需要的产品进行充值。
在C#中访问和压缩数据库,我们需要首先建立连接,然后通过相关语句进行操作。以下是一个简单的示例,其中包含如何连接到数据库,并执行一个简单的压缩命令。
using System.Data.SqlClient;
class Program
{
static void Main()
{
string connectString = "Server=阿里云数据库地址;Database=数据库名称;User ID=用户名;Password=密码;";
// 使用连接字符串创建一个连接
SqlConnection conn = new SqlConnection(connectString);
try
{
// 打开连接
conn.Open();
// 创建一个命令
using (SqlCommand command = new SqlCommand("DBCC SHRINKDATABASE (数据库名称)", conn))
{
// 执行命令,压缩数据库
command.ExecuteNonQuery();
}
}
catch (SqlException ex)
{
Console.WriteLine("Error: " + ex.Message);
}
finally
{
// 关闭连接
conn.Close();
}
}
}
注意:使用上述代码之前,需要确保已经在Visual Studio中添加了对System.Data.SqlClient的引用,然后在代码中引用它。
该代码执行DBCC SHRINKDATABASE命令,此命令用于压缩数据库的大小。当我们从数据库中删除大量数据时,会创建数据库中的空闲空间。使用此命令可以释放这些空闲空间,减少数据库文件的大小。
在运行此代码之前,请确保您已将数据库服务器地址,数据库名称,用户名和密码替换为您的阿里云数据库的相关信息。
此代码只是一个简单示例,可能需要根据实际需要进行改变。在使用此代码进行数据库操作时,请记得遵循阿里云的使用规范,并确保尽可能地不影响数据库的性能和稳定性。
发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/169550.html